Abstract: We report on the fabrication of high-power, high-spectral-purity GaSb-based laterally coupled distributed feedback (LC-DFB) lasers emitting at 2 μm. Second-order Chromium-Bragg-gratings are fabricated alongside the ridge waveguide by lift off. Due to the introduction of gain… read more here.

Abstract: Random distributed feedback (RDFB) cascaded Raman fiber lasers (CRFLs) are simple, wavelength agile, and enable high-power fiber lasers outside emission bandwidths of rare-earth doped fiber lasers. However, the spectral purity, defined as the percentage of… read more here.
